Marc-Vivien Foé was a Cameroonian professional footballer, who played as a defensive midfielder for both club and country. Foé had success in France's Division 1 and England's Premier League, before his sudden death, due to hypertrophic cardiomyopathy, during an international match, an event which shocked the football community worldwide. He was posthumously decorated with the Commander of the National Order of Valour and had his shirt number 23 retired by Manchester City.
